it is 320 seconds before sunrise, and a bat is 390 centimeters north of its cave. if the bat flies at a constant velocity of 260 centimeters per second to the south, how much time will it take the bat to reach its cave? write your answer to the tenths place. seconds

Answer

Explanation:

Step1: Identify the relevant formula

We use the formula $t=\frac{d}{v}$, where $t$ is time, $d$ is distance, and $v$ is velocity.

Step2: Substitute values

Here, $d = 390$ cm and $v=260$ cm/s. So $t=\frac{390}{260}$.

Step3: Calculate the result

$\frac{390}{260}=1.5$ s.

Answer:

$1.5$
